About this book

This vintage book contains a fascinating account of the history of the Royal Sussex Regiment from 1701to 1926, with a detailed description of the role that they played in the First World War. This book will appeal to those with an interest in this particularly notable British military regiment, as well as British military history in general. Contents include: "Battle Honours", "Regimental Colour", "King's Colour", "Other Notable Honours", "Which are not on the Colours", "The Colours—And What they Mean", "Short History of the Royal Sussex Regiment as at Present Constituted", "Egyptian War, 1881-82", "Nile expedition, 1884-85", "2nd Battalion in India", etc. Many vintage books such as this are increasingly scarce and expensive.
